In Q4 2022, the top 5 truck games in Kuwait on a unified platform displayed a range of performance metrics in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at each app's performance.
Truck Simulator : Ultimate from Zuuks Games saw a fluctuating trend in weekly revenue, starting at $75 and peaking at $134 in the first week of October, before dropping to $59 by the end of December. Weekly downloads reached a high of 695 in late September, but decreased to 358 by the last week of December. The number of active users also showed a downward trend from 2.5K to around 2.2K over the quarter.
Truck Simulator by CodeCraftsmen maintained a steady weekly revenue, ranging from $29 to $37 throughout the quarter. No data was available for weekly downloads or active users for this period.
Grand Truck Simulator 2 from Pulsar GameSoft experienced variable weekly revenue, peaking at $84 in early October and tapering off to $5 by mid-December. Weekly downloads hit a high of 374 in mid-October and settled at 29 by the end of December. The number of active users saw a rise from 184 to a peak of 616 in late October before stabilizing around 307 by the end of the year.
Construction Ramp Jumping by BoomBit Games displayed significant growth in weekly revenue, particularly in early December when it surged to $168. Weekly downloads were highest at 683 in late October, before stabilizing around 197 in the last week of December. Active users showed some fluctuation, peaking at 1.7K in late October and ending the quarter at around 1K.
Truckers of Europe 3 from Wanda Software had modest weekly revenue, with a peak of $46 in late October. Weekly downloads started at 1.2K in late September and decreased to 64 by the end of December. Active users decreased from 2.4K to approximately 937 over the quarter.
